Family Visits Dad in Phoebe Home

I arrived at about 11:30AM. Dad was a bit agitated and could not speak very loudly. He told me I "looked good". The nurse said he refused his meds. He was in pain. I got him to agree to take the morphine -- fed to him in applesauce.

Vicki arrived. Very hard to speak to him. He stared off, had a pained expression and seemed emotional at times but he was very dry (from the diuretic). We helped him drink water thru a straw. He was so weak. Very emotional for us.

Played Sara's compositions. Dad seemed to like them but asked me to "slow it down". I thought he meant make it quieter -- but no. I explained that's how Sara performed it.

Jim and family were on the way. The nurse arrived with Dad's lunch, so Vicki and I drove out to a local diner for lunch.

Jim, Peter, Andrew and Jesse arrived at around 2:30 PM with Mom. Mom looked fine -- Jesse had helped her dress.

It was so very touching. Mom and Dad kissed a dozen times. Mom was very sweet but no tears. Played Sara's songs again. I felt like crying the whole day.

I called Lin and Sara who both took turns speaking to him on the phone. Lin's loving comments caused him to break a smile. He understands but couldn't speak but unintelligible whispers.

Jim and company left and I helped Vicki take Mom down to the car. Dad wouldn't let go. He couldn't speak and had such a forlorn look on his face -- I will never forget how he looked.
